Genres and Their Emotional Resonance

Classical Selections

Classical selections hold a unique place in the music landscape. Their instrumental arrangements and profound depth often evoke feelings of serenity, nostalgia, and elegance. A piece such as Clair de Lune by Claude Debussy can whisk one away to a tranquil moment, where the bond between mother and son is palpable. This genre allows for a timeless quality that resonates strongly with many.

The key characteristic of classical selections is their ability to communicate without words, creating an atmosphere that invites connection. The unique feature here is instrumental storytelling. Without lyrics, the song relies solely on melody, allowing for personal interpretation. However, the disadvantage might be that some people may find the lack of lyrics leaves them emotionally disconnected compared to other genres.

Pop Favorites

Pop favorites shine in their immediate relatability and ability to capture modern sentiments. Tracks like A Song for Mama by Boyz II Men encapsulate deep emotions and celebrate the mother-son relationship without needing extensive lyric analysis. Their catchy melodies often ensure that both the son and mother can easily enjoy and engage with the music.

The main allure of pop favorites is their accessibility. Their lyrics often resonate with experiences shared by many. However, a downside could be the risk of choosing an overly popular song that may make the moment feel less personal, as it lacks a unique connection to the individuals involved.

Traditional Ballads

Traditional ballads often serve as a bridge between generations, bringing a rich cultural heritage into mother-son dances. A beautiful example is Dance with My Mother by Luther Vandross, which shares heartfelt stories that draw on deep emotional ties. This genre emphasizes storytelling, weaving tales of love, loss, and appreciation, which are core themes in any relationship.

The traditional ballad's unique feature is its ability to evoke a sense of shared history. These songs can remind families of their roots and enhance the emotional depth of the dance. Nevertheless, the challenge lies in the potential for outdated themes that may not resonate with the younger generation, leading to less engagement.

Rehearsal Techniques

The choice to rehearse carries weight. Many often underestimate its significance, thinking only energetic instincts will guide their movements. In reality, rehearsing can take a myriad of forms, helping each partner find their groove. Practice doesn't make perfect; it makes things relatable.

  • Setting the Mood: A productive rehearsal starts with setting the right ambiance. Create a no-pressure environment, if it's in a living room or a dance studio. Pick music that channels the essence of their bond – laughter, warmth, and even sometimes nostalgia.
  • Simple Steps: Start with basic step patterns and then work your way into the more complex moves. The point is to establish a comfort level with each other.
  • Feedback Loop: Communication is king. Just like a well-rehearsed performance, feedback between mother and son is crucial. Small notes on timing, foot placements, or even playful nudges go a long way in forming a cohesive routine.
  • Mock Performances: Once the routine is smooth, it might help to have informal performances for family or friends. Getting accustomed to an audience helps alleviate performance anxiety.

Embracing the rehearsal process lets the pair engage in a joyful exploration. Let the music guide the memories.

Choosing an Ideal Venue

Finding the right venue is akin to finding a canvas for a masterpiece. It sets the stage and creates the atmosphere necessary for an emotional and memorable dance.

  • Size Matters: The venue should accommodate the number of guests, but also allow the dancers space to move comfortably. A cramped space can lead to awkwardness, while one that is too vast can feel solitary.
  • Ambience: Think about the overall feel of the location. Lights can transform a simple venue into a romantic setting. Consider venues with natural light or elements like trees, water, or even vibrant flowers.
  • Accessibility: This might sound simple, yet it holds significant weight. Ensure that the venue is easy to access for family members with special needs, as well as familiar for the key participants, so they feel at ease.
  • Personal Touch: Look for venues that resonate with the mother-son duo; perhaps a park where they shared picnics or a family home full of treasured memories. This connection fosters a deeper emotional layer to the experience.

Photography Tips for Mother-Son Dances

Timing the Shots

When it comes to capturing the perfect moment, timing is everything. Imagine the beat of the music syncing seamlessly with the twinkling of a camera’s shutter. The best photographs happen when the subjects are at their most expressive—like the slight bend of the knees during a joyful twirl or the unexpected laughter as a shoe accidentally gets stepped on. This specific aspect of photography allows you to capture genuine, spontaneous reactions that resonate long after the event.

Key characteristics of timing shots include knowing the flow of the dance and anticipating emotional highlights. This makes it a popular choice among photographers. One unique feature of this concept is that it encourages awareness of the environment; the photographer becomes a participant in the dance, creating a bond between the artists and the captured moments.

The advantages here are substantial, as timed shots can immortalize those unguarded expressions. Conversely, if one misses the moment, the opportunity slips away, becoming a fleeting memory rather than a preserved treasure.

Focusing on Emotions

Turning to emotions, it’s vital to emphasize that the essence of mother-son dances lies in the feelings exchanged. Photographers must prioritize intimacy—what lies beneath the dance. This focus reveals the joy and tenderness, lending depth to visual storytelling. The delicate smiles, fleeting tears, or proud postures speak volumes of the bond shared between a mother and her son.

Focusing on emotions proves beneficial because it captures raw, unfiltered interactions. These visuals draw viewers in, creating a connection that artificial or staged photographs simply can’t mimic. The unique advantage is that emotional photography allows for narrative-driven images rather than mere aesthetics.

However, one challenge is the need to balance technical skills with acute emotional sensitivity. If a photographer gets too absorbed in equipment settings, they might lose the very essence they aim to capture.

Video Recording Techniques

Choosing Angles

In video recording, angles play a critical role in shaping the overall narrative. A well-chosen angle can transform a simple dance into an epic portrayal of love and connection. For instance, low angles provide grandeur, making the subjects appear more prominent and significant, while overhead shots can encapsulate the environment and show everyone’s enjoyment in the moment.

The key characteristic here is perspective. It is a beneficial approach in this context since it offers viewers unique viewpoints that resonate differently. A filmmaker can use angles to evoke emotions—from elation to nostalgia—making those moments unforgettable.

The unique feature is that angles can highlight dramatic or tender moments effectively. Interchanging angles during the dance keeps the video dynamic but may also lead to disorientation if not planned carefully.
